1. Living Coast Discovery Center

Located in Chula Vista on 1000 Gunpowder Drive, this nature center focuses on educating the public about the diverse wildlife that can be found throughout the coast of Southern California. While most exhibits are dedicated to marine life, you’ll also be able to explore a large aviary filled with many raptor species, including the Cooper’s hawk, great horned owl, and golden eagle. Seasonal exhibits bring in animals from around the world. 
Go on one of the private group tours and you’ll get the opportunity to experience up-close encounters with sea turtles, sharks, and snakes. Guests can even hand-feed stingrays!

2. San Diego Air & Space Museum

SDA&SM on 2001 Pan American Plaza is a definite must-see for aviation enthusiasts! The museum houses one of the country’s largest collections of historical aircraft and spacecraft, many of which are original examples. From military aircraft, such as the Japanese A6M Zero and AH-1 Cobra attack helicopter to faithful reproductions of the Spirit of St. Louis and the Wright Flyer, there’s a lot to admire!

If you’re interested in NASA’s storied space programs, be sure to check out the Gumdrop, an actual Apollo 9 command module, and a Gemini spacecraft replica, which helps to illustrate the program that served as the precursor to the Apollo lunar landings.

3. Seaport Village

The 90,000-square-foot complex is located right on the waterfront of San Diego Bay and features over 70 shops where you can find apparel, souvenirs, toys, and artwork for sale. Gorgeous views of the bay and interesting architecture add to the experience. 
When you want to grab a bite, you have numerous eateries to choose from. Seaport Village hosts Marion’s Fish Market, Mr. Moto Pizza House, The Something Sweet Shop, and much more! Before leaving, don’t forget to take a ride on the historic carousel. It dates back to 1895 and features dozens of hand-carved animals and two chariots.
